md-render is a Markdown rendering skill and CLI tool for converting Markdown documents into HTML, bitmap images, or single-page / paged PDF files.
It supports PNG, AVIF, and JPEG XL image output.
It is designed for AI-generated Markdown and technical documents that may contain tables, task lists, code blocks, Mermaid diagrams, math formulas, alerts, custom containers, footnotes, and emoji.

[--check-env]The output format is inferred from the --out file extension unless --format is provided.
--profile applies scenario defaults without overriding explicit CLI options. Available profiles are github-doc, wechat-long, juejin-article, academic-pdf, dark-slide, safe-standalone, retina-image, and cozy-note.

By default, the renderer assumes trusted Markdown for compatibility with rich content.
Use --safe when rendering Markdown from external users, scraped web pages, or any unknown source. Safe mode disables raw Markdown HTML, blocks high-risk URL protocols such as javascript: and data:, uses strict Mermaid rendering, and adds extra HTML security headers and link attributes.
Use --standalone when HTML output must be portable or usable without external network access. In standalone mode, resources such as Mermaid diagrams, math formulas, Twemoji assets, and CSS are embedded into the generated HTML.
